Description

D-Ribose, [1-14C]- is a carbon-14 labeled isotopologue of the essential pentose sugar D-ribose, specifically labeled at the C-1 position. This compound is a critical tool for metabolic pathway tracing and pharmacokinetic studies, offering researchers a precise method to monitor ribose incorporation and utilization in biological systems. It is primarily utilized by scientists in pharmaceutical R&D, biochemistry, and metabolic research for investigating nucleotide synthesis, energy metabolism, and glycosylation processes.

Application

  • Metabolic Flux Analysis (MFA): Tracing the incorporation of ribose into nucleotides, cofactors (e.g., ATP, NADH), and sugar nucleotides in cell cultures and animal models.
  • Drug Metabolism and Pharmacokinetics (DMPK): Radiolabeled studies to determine the absorption, distribution, metabolism, and excretion (ADME) profiles of ribose-based pharmaceuticals or prodrugs.
  • Biochemical Pathway Elucidation: Research into the pentose phosphate pathway, nucleotide salvage pathways, and glycosylation mechanisms.
  • Autoradiography and Imaging: Used as a tracer in tissue-based studies to visualize sites of active ribose metabolism.
  • Standards for Analytical Chemistry: Serving as an internal standard in Liquid Chromatography-Mass Spectrometry (LC-MS) or scintillation counting for quantitative analysis of ribose and its metabolites.

Storage

Preserve in a tightly closed container, protected from light. Store at or below -20°C. This product is hygroscopic (moisture-sensitive). For long-term storage, keep the container in a dry, inert atmosphere. Follow all applicable radiation safety guidelines for handling and storage of radioactive materials.
